3 Ways to Significantly Reduce the Cost of Advertising!!!

Non-profits can save extra money on their advertising bill by keeping the following in mind:

1. Cooperative advertising – This is when two or more companies teamup. They may offer complimentary products or services. The teammates may share the same space.

2. Co-op advertising – Ask a supplier or manufacturer to pay part of the costs by including their logo in the advertisment.

3. Trial advertising – It is perfectly exceptable to try smaller ads in your immediate target area before unleashing your entire budget.

The four C’s of team success


–Collegiality :
working as colleagues, with respect for intelligence and capabilities of others
–Collaboration:
working together towards a common goal
–Coordination:
well planned activities, being able to work independently for the sake of the team’s goals
–Coaching:
the leader guides the team in setting goals, trains the team lacking in areas, and motivates the team towards a common goal

A team is a group of people who collaborate and interact to reach a common goal. Corporations use team because they can get accurate input on decision making from the entire organization.

Why a web site?


Credibility
A web site validates your business. Think of the number of times someone wants to know more about your business and resorts to the internet to find this information. If you don’t have a web site you are missing out on the opportunities of connecting with customers, employees, potential partners, donors, and investors.
Access
The internet works for you 24 hours a day 7 days a week. Therefore your website is always accessible to your potential customers. Your web site never makes a mistake or doesn’t show up for work. It sounds like your web site is your best employee already.
Exposure
The internet reaches people in every state, country, and continent. No other channel of distribution can possibly offer that kind of exposure for your business.
Innovation & Relative Cost
Relative to other forms of advertising, your website will be the least expensive form of advertising you will ever incur. A web site can do more to add to the bottom-line of your company as well. 8 Powerful Ways to Improve Your Advertising & Make More Money!


1. Keep it attractive, reader friendly, and above all simple.


2. Put yourself in the customers shoes. Think: “what offer would I respond to.”

3. Pack a powerful headline that is highly targeted. Use subheadlines sparingly.

4. Ask others such as co-workers and/or family if they would respond to your offer.

5. Keep running a successful advertisement until it becomes unsuccessful.

6. Remember advertising is usless unless it gets into the hands of a specific target audience.

7. Specialize in one particular product, service, or idea. Selling too many things confuses the customer.


8. Give a reason to buy now!
